STM32F100C6T6BTR Microcontroller from STMicroelectronics
The STM32F100C6T6BTR microcontroller is a high-performance, low-power 32-bit MCU belonging to the STM32F100 Value Line family, manufactured by STMicroelectronics. This microcontroller is built around the ARM Cortex-M3 processor core, offering a balance between performance and power consumption, making it an ideal choice for a wide range of applications, from industrial controls to consumer electronics.
Key Features
- Core: ARM Cortex-M3 processor, which operates at a frequency of up to 24 MHz.
- Memory: Features 32KB of Flash memory and 4KB of RAM, providing ample space for application code and data storage.
- I/O Ports: Includes a variety of I/O options with up to 37 GPIOs, allowing for flexible connection to peripherals and external devices.
- Communication: Offers multiple communication interfaces such as I2C, USARTs, SPIs, and CAN, facilitating easy data exchange and connectivity.
- Analog: Comes with 12-bit ADCs, DAC channels, and general-purpose timers, supporting complex analog functions and precise timing operations.
- Debugging: Integrated with Serial Wire Debug (SWD) and JTAG interfaces for comprehensive debugging capabilities.
- Power Efficiency: Designed for low-power operation with multiple power-saving modes, including Stop and Standby modes.
- Package: Available in a LQFP48 package, providing a compact footprint for space-constrained applications.
Applications
The STM32F100C6T6BTR microcontroller is versatile and can be used in various applications such as:
- Industrial automation and control systems
- Motor control applications
- Medical devices
- Consumer electronics
- Home automation
- Alarm systems
- Battery management
Quality and Reliability
STMicroelectronics is committed to delivering high-quality products. The STM32F100C6T6BTR microcontroller is subjected to rigorous testing and quality control processes to ensure reliability in demanding environments.